Output 14bd3293e4089616f810cca3926298928d06fddfa56cc28f0924bd8d635afa0a:3

value
1164683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 892eef2284d641b2da54e24ae5a334f66ab60660 OP_EQUAL
address
3ECNis62oHstr6j4b3rJz3NnQ74wz1y24t
transaction
14bd3293e4089616f810cca3926298928d06fddfa56cc28f0924bd8d635afa0a
spent
true